Pfarrerlacke
Pfarrerlacke is a lake in Tragöß-Sankt Katharein, Bruck-Mürzzuschlag District, Styria. Pfarrerlacke is situated nearby to the locality Grünanger, as well as near the hamlet Jassing.| Tap on a place to explore it |

Green Lake
Lake
Photo: Herzi Pinki, CC BY-SA 3.0.
Grüner See is a lake in Styria, Austria in a village named Tragöß, which is part of the municipality Tragöß-Sankt Katharein. The lake is surrounded by forests and three mountains: Pribitz, Meßnerin and Trenchtling, all part of the Hochschwab Mountains.
